Let's put it in this perspective:

I want to be a rockstar (much as Roger wants to be a bank robber, and yano, I can see it). I can't be a rock star. The odds are against me. Those odds would be skewed in my favor if I already had a boost of some sort or another. Music is highly competitive, favors the mediocre, and I actually care about how I express myself and how it sounds to me. That doesn't necessarily sell. It could. It could very well given the right marketing, representation and acumen to project the course of the entertainment industry against current technology. That's a lot of shit for a musician to handle. Unless you already have the financial resources to hire the right guys or make that lucky and unlikely break. I mean, hell, I would hands down say that LMNO is one of the 5 most impressive Massachusetts drummers I've ever heard, and I'd probably bump him up to number 2 on that list (and it's a close call even there). And yet, he is not signed, touring or famous. Some really messed up thing happened there where he's an office grunt.

I'm quite sure LMNO is an excellent office grunt, but he's most likely a better drummer, and would rather be doing that because he loves it. What LMNO does with drums I do with guitar and bass. I would love to do that. I would prefer to do that. Do what I love, right?

Yeah, no. I'm one of the guitarists for Anarchangel, a respected and promising band that is going to go nowhere. Not because of lack of skill, but because of three things: 1: We're musical project with a government that is kind of implied by the name. We don't have a manager at all, let alone a capable one. 2: We're all now doing other shit. Pat took over his late father's business. I'm going to school. Pete's thinking of moving to the other side of the continent. Villager wants to leave Boston because she hates Boston specifically (glad I narrowed that bit down, btw), and Anne Marie can get any music gig she wants locally. She's a Pagan that sings for the Catholic Church because her voice is awesome and the Pope never needs to find out. 3: We're doing what we love, but what we love isn't doing for us what we need it to. Why do you think I'm going into Biology? That's not what I WANT to do. It's something that I'm interested in and can see myself doing for the rest of my life, but that is not doing what I love. I'm doing what I'm interested in. And I'm doing it so I can do something else that pays better.
